[發明專利]數據傳輸方法及相關裝置有效
| 申請號: | 202210980295.8 | 申請日: | 2022-08-16 |
| 公開(公告)號: | CN115065442B | 公開(公告)日: | 2022-11-18 |
| 發明(設計)人: | 何士浩;孫路遙 | 申請(專利權)人: | 深圳星云智聯科技有限公司 |
| 主分類號: | H04L1/16 | 分類號: | H04L1/16;H04L1/18;H04L69/163 |
| 代理公司: | 廣州三環專利商標代理有限公司 44202 | 代理人: | 李光金 |
| 地址: | 518000 廣東省深圳市龍華區民*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 數據傳輸 方法 相關 裝置 | ||
本申請提供了一種數據傳輸方法及相關裝置,首先,在數據傳輸過程中,在第二統計周期結束時,根據第一統計周期內統計的第一數量數據生成超時標識,所述超時標識用于指示所述第一數量的第一數據報文處于超時臨界狀態,所述第一統計周期用于指示所述第二統計周期的上一個統計周期;然后,在所述超時標識有效且未接收到針對所述第一數據報文的應答報文時,調用所述第一數據報文的副本執行所述第一數據報文的超時重傳,其中,被調用的所述第一數據報文的副本的數量小于所述第一數量時所述超時標識有效。可以基于一個統計周期內的數據報文的發送個數來判定是否需要超時重傳,大大節省了存儲資源。
技術領域
本申請涉及數據傳輸技術領域,特別是一種數據傳輸方法及相關裝置。
背景技術
傳輸控制協議(Transmission Control Protocol,TCP)是一種面向連接的、可靠的、基于字節流的傳輸層通信協議,其最重要的一個機制是處理數據超時和重傳。現有的方法需要記錄每次數據發送時的時戳,基于時戳判斷發送的數據是否需要超時重傳。
但是在數據發送量較大或超時判定等待的間隔較長時,重復記錄時戳信息會消耗大量的存儲資源。
發明內容
有鑒于此,本申請提供了一種數據傳輸方法及相關裝置,可以基于固定周期內數據報文的發送個數來判定是否需要進行超時重傳,大大節省了存儲資源,降低電路面積和功耗。
第一方面,本申請實施例提供了一種數據傳輸方法,所述方法包括:
在數據傳輸過程中,在第二統計周期結束時,根據第一統計周期內統計的第一數量數據生成超時標識,所述第一數量數據用于指示所述第一統計周期內發送完成的數據報文的數量,所述超時標識用于指示所述第一數量的第一數據報文處于超時臨界狀態,所述第一數據報文用于指示所述第一統計周期內發送完成的所述第一數量的數據報文,所述第一統計周期用于指示所述第二統計周期的上一個統計周期;
在所述超時標識有效且未接收到針對所述第一數據報文的應答報文時,調用所述第一數據報文的副本執行所述第一數據報文的超時重傳,其中,被調用的所述第一數據報文的副本的數量小于所述第一數量時所述超時標識有效。
第二方面,本申請實施例提供一種數據處理裝置,所述裝置包括前級模塊、計時模塊、統計模塊、寄存模塊、定時信號產生模塊、存儲模塊和后級模塊;
所述前級模塊用于發送數據報文,將所述數據報文的副本存儲至所述存儲模塊;
所述計時模塊用于每間隔一個統計周期時長產生一次激勵信號,并發送至所述統計模塊、所述寄存模塊和所述定時信號產生模塊;
所述統計模塊用于統計每個統計周期內的發送完成的數據報文的數量得到數量數據,每當接收到所述激勵信號時,將當前統計周期對應的數量數據寄存至所述寄存模塊;
所述寄存模塊用于寄存所述當前統計周期對應的數量數據,每當接收到所述激勵信號時,將上一個統計周期對應的數量數據發送至所述定時信號產生模塊;
所述定時信號產生模塊用于接收所述上一個統計周期對應的數量數據,每當接收到所述激勵信號時,根據所述上一個統計周期對應的數量數據生成超時標識;
所述后級模塊用于在所述超時標識有效時調用所述存儲模塊中的所述發送完成的數據報文的副本,在未接收到所述發送完成的數據報文對應的應答報文時發起超時重傳,其中,被調用的所述數據報文的副本的數量小于所述第一數量時所述超時標識有效。
第三方面,本申請實施例提供了一種電子設備,包括處理器、存儲器,以及一個或多個程序,所述一個或多個程序被存儲在所述存儲器中,并且被配置由所述處理器執行,所述程序包括用于執行如本申請實施例第一方面任一項所述的方法中的步驟的指令。
第四方面,本申請實施例提供了一種計算機存儲介質,所述計算機存儲介質存儲有計算機程序,所述計算機程序包括程序指令,所述程序指令當被處理器執行時使所述處理器執行如本申請實施例第一方面任一項所述的方法。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于深圳星云智聯科技有限公司,未經深圳星云智聯科技有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202210980295.8/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:懸垂絕緣子檢測機器人及其爬行方法
- 下一篇:一種食品安全自動巡檢系統





